Payton leads Oregon State past Washington State 69-49

CORVALLIS, Ore. (AP) Gary Payton II wore his father's retired number and had 13 points, seven rebounds and eight assists to lead Oregon State past Washington State 69-49 on Sunday.

Drew Eubanks added 13 points, nine rebounds and four blocks and Tres Tinkle scored 13 points for the Beavers (17-10, 8-8 Pac-12).

Payton usually wears No. 1, but on Sunday, he donned the jersey No. 20 worn by his father, former Oregon State and NBA great Gary Payton, who was in attendance.

Josh Hawkinson had 14 points and nine rebounds and Charles Callison scored 13 points for the Cougars (9-20, 1-16), who have lost 15 in a row.

Oregon State, which has now won six in a row versus Washington State, outrebounded the Cougars 43-33.

The Beavers also shot 46 percent from the floor, compared to 36 percent for the Cougars.

Oregon State took control early with an 18-2 run, ending with a ferocious Payton dunk, to go ahead 20-6 about 11 minutes into the game. The Beavers forced six turnovers during that stretch.

At the half, Oregon State led 35-25.

Callison made the first basket of the second half, a 3-pointer, and the Cougars trailed 35-28. But the Beavers responded with another 18-2 run, capped by a Tinkle 3-pointer, to take a 53-30 lead with 12:36 left.

The closest the Cougars could get the rest of the game was 17 points.

TIP-INS

Washington State: The Cougars haven't won a game since defeating UCLA 85-78 on Jan. 3. . Que Johnson had scored in double figures in eight of the previous nine games, but had seven points on Sunday. . Hawkinson entered the game leading the Pac-12 and was fifth in the nation with 19 double-doubles.

Oregon State: Through Friday, Oregon State's strength of schedule was first in the nation. . The Beavers honored five seniors before the game, including Payton. . Payton leads the Beavers in scoring, rebounding, assists and steals. The only Beaver to do so over the course of a full season was Lester Conner in 1981-82.
